Original Leeds Group meets on Thursday at 7:00 PM in Catskill, New York at the St. Luke's Church. This 12 steps & 12 traditions, big book, open meeting welcomes anyone interested in learning about recovery from alcoholism.

Special Meeting Notes

Meeting Notes

Varying Format: 1st Week: Big Book, 2nd Week: Step, 3rd: Tradition, 4th Week: Speaker, 5th Week: Grab Bag Meeting
